编程内行有什么特征和作用
-
编程内行具有以下特征和作用:
特征:
1.深入了解编程语言:编程内行对于所使用的编程语言非常熟悉,能够熟练运用各种语法、关键字和特性,能够高效地编写代码。2.扎实的算法和数据结构知识:编程内行具备扎实的算法和数据结构知识,能够根据问题的特点选用合适的算法和数据结构,提高代码的效率和质量。
3.良好的代码风格和习惯:编程内行注重代码的可读性和可维护性,采用规范的命名方式、缩进风格和注释习惯,使代码易于理解和修改。
4.强大的解决问题能力:编程内行具备解决问题的能力,能够分析问题的本质,找到解决问题的方法和思路,确保程序的正确性和可靠性。
作用:
1.开发优质软件:编程内行能够快速而高效地开发出功能完善、稳定可靠的软件,提供良好的用户体验。2.提高工作效率:编程内行能够利用编程技术自动化、批处理等方式来优化工作流程,提高工作效率。
3.解决复杂问题:编程内行能够应用各种算法和数据结构来解决复杂的问题,提供高效、可靠的解决方案。
4.创造新的应用和工具:编程内行能够发挥创造力,开发出新的应用和工具,满足用户的需求,推动科技的进步。
总之,编程内行具有深入了解编程语言、扎实的算法和数据结构知识、良好的代码风格和习惯以及强大的解决问题能力等特征,能够开发优质软件、提高工作效率、解决复杂问题和创造新的应用和工具。
1年前 -
编程内行是指擅长编写计算机程序的人,他们具有以下特征和作用:
-
技术熟练:编程内行拥有广泛的编程知识和技能,熟悉多种编程语言和开发工具。他们理解计算机系统的原理和运作机制,并能够利用这些知识解决复杂的问题。
-
逻辑思维:编程内行具备较强的逻辑思维能力,能够将抽象的概念转化为具体的代码实现。他们可以分析问题并制定解决方案,设计算法和数据结构来优化程序的执行效率。
-
创造力:编程内行善于创造和创新,能够提出新颖的解决方案和设计模式。他们对技术的发展保持敏感,积极探索新的编程范式和工具,不断提升自己的能力和技术水平。
-
团队合作能力:编程内行通常能够与其他团队成员协作,共同完成软件开发项目。他们可以理解和遵守项目的需求和规范,同时能够有效地与其他开发人员、设计师和测试人员进行沟通和协调。
-
解决问题的能力:编程内行是解决问题的专家,他们能够通过编写程序来自动化和简化重复性任务,提高工作效率。他们能够快速定位和修复程序的bug,并具备调试和排除故障的能力。
编程内行在现代社会中发挥着重要的作用:
-
软件开发:编程内行是软件开发的核心人才,他们能够根据需求进行软件设计和编码,并进行测试和维护。他们的工作直接影响着软件的质量和性能,对于企业和用户来说具有重要意义。
-
网络安全:编程内行在网络安全领域发挥着重要角色。他们能够分析系统漏洞和攻击技术,并设计和实施安全措施来保护网络和数据的安全。
-
数据分析和人工智能:编程内行有能力处理和分析大规模数据,并应用机器学习和人工智能算法来获取有价值的信息。他们能够开发智能应用和决策支持系统,帮助企业和组织做出更明智的决策。
-
学术研究:编程内行在学术研究领域中也非常重要,他们能够开发模拟和计算工具,辅助科学家进行模型建立和实验分析。他们还能够编写论文和报告,向学术界传递自己的研究成果。
总而言之,编程内行通过技术和创造力,为社会和各行各业提供了重要的支持和创新。他们是现代数字时代的中流砥柱,对于推动社会的发展和进步具有不可忽视的作用。
1年前 -
-
编程内行在编程领域具有一定的特征和作用。下面将从技能要求、工作职责、解决问题和推动创新等方面来进行说明。
- 技能要求
编程内行应该具备以下技能:
- 扎实的编程基础:包括熟悉至少一门编程语言、熟练使用常用的编程工具和开发环境;
- 深入了解数据结构与算法:能运用适当的数据结构和算法解决问题,并对其进行优化;
- 良好的问题解决能力:能分析问题并提出解决方案,具备独立编程和调试能力;
- 熟悉常用的开发框架和库:熟悉常用的开发框架和库,能够快速开发高效的程序;
- 持续学习能力:不断学习新的技术和知识,跟上编程领域的发展。
- 工作职责
编程内行的工作职责主要包括:
- 负责软件开发:根据需求进行软件开发、编写代码、完成测试和调试;
- 参与项目规划:参与项目的需求分析、架构设计和技术选型等工作;
- 代码维护与优化:对现有系统进行维护,修复代码中的bug,并对性能进行优化;
- 团队合作与沟通:与团队成员协作工作,进行任务分配和沟通协调,提供技术支持和培训。
-
解决问题
编程内行能够结合自己的编程经验和技术知识,快速定位和解决问题。他们能够通过分析问题、查找相关资料、调试代码等方式找到问题的根源,并提出有效的解决方案。编程内行的解决问题能力可以使项目在短时间内恢复正常运行,提高开发效率和用户体验。 -
推动创新
编程内行具备创新能力,能够提出新的想法和解决方案,推动项目的创新发展。他们能够通过改进现有的系统架构、优化算法、引入新技术等方式,提高软件的性能和功能。编程内行的创新能力可以推动整个团队的创新意识,促进项目的持续发展。
总结起来,编程内行具备扎实的编程基础和深入的技术了解,能够快速解决问题和推动创新。他们在软件开发中发挥着重要的作用,为项目的成功贡献了自己的力量。不断学习和提升自身技能,是成为一名优秀的编程内行的关键。
1年前 - 技能要求